Joining CSL now means being part of an agile team committed to developing therapies that make a meaningful difference worldwide.The Senior Site Management and Monitoring Oversight Lead is accountable for the strategic and operational oversight of investigational site management and monitoring activities across assigned clinical studies or programs. This role ensures that clinical trials are executed with high quality regulatory compliance and operational efficiency in alignment with global clinical development strategies. Operating within a matrix environment this role partners with internal stakeholders and external service providers to develop and implement study-specific oversight plans monitor site performance and proactively identify and mitigate risks. The role is pivotal in maintaining sponsor oversight validating the effectiveness of site-level activities and ensuring that monitoring plans and tools adequately address protocol-specific risks.Main Responsibilities and Accountabilities: Site Oversight ExecutionEnsure effective sponsor oversight of investigational sites by reviewing monitoring visit reports site communications and issue resolution documentation.Monitoring Plan ImplementationSupport the development and execution of study-specific monitoring plans ensuring alignment with protocol requirements and risk-based monitoring strategies.Performance TrackingMonitor site-level performance metrics (e.g. enrollment data quality protocol adherence) and escalate concerns to study leadership as needed.Vendor CollaborationPartner with CROs and external service providers to ensure consistent and compliant site management practices across assigned studies.Compliance & Inspection ReadinessContribute to audit and inspection preparedness by validating site documentation ensuring timely issue resolution and maintaining oversight logs.In additionAct as the primary point of contact both internally and externally (e.g. vendors) as applicable for anything study related.Maintain up to date knowledge of the therapeutic area/product candidate(s) clinical practice competitors and regulatory considerations.Support audits/inspections and resolutions of findings.Support in the development of new SOPs guidelines etc and/ or participate in working groups about new processes.Mentor and training more junior staff on processes and procedures.Job Qualifications and Experience Requirements: EducationAt minimum bachelors degree or equivalent in life science nursing pharmacy medical laboratory technology or other health/medical related area preferred.Other degrees and certifications considered if commensurate with related clinical research experience (e.g. diploma or associate degree RN certified medical technologist).ExperienceAs a guide a minimum of 7 years relevant clinical research (or related) experience within the pharmaceutical industry.Previous experience in leading and managing a team of professional staff.A solid understanding of the drug development process and specifically each step within the clinical trial process.Experience in site management and monitoring and overseeing large and/or complex global clinical trials.Robust budget forecasting and management experience.Thorough knowledge of ICH guidelines/GCP and its applicability to all stages of the clinical development processCompetenciesDemonstrated ability to lead teams and work in a fast-paced team environment.Experienced in working within a Matrix Environment and ability to work through interpersonal difficulties and resolve conflicts with a Matrix EnvironmentSuccessfully demonstrated the ability to mentor and coach others through peer-to-peer interactions and to develop reporting personnel to grow in complex clinical project management capabilities.Ability to evaluate judge and make decisions regarding staff. Its important and so are you. Learn more about how we care at CSL.About CSL BehringCSL Behring is a global biotherapeutics leader driven by our promise to save lives. Focused on serving patients needs by using the latest technologies we discover develop and deliver innovative therapies for people living with conditions in the immunology hematology cardiovascular and metabolic respiratory and transplant therapeutic areas. We use three strategic scientific platforms of plasma fractionation recombinant protein technology and cell and gene therapy to support continued innovation and continually refine ways in which products can address unmet medical needs and help patients lead full lives.CSL Behring operates one of the worlds largest plasma collection networks CSL Plasma. Our parent company CSL headquartered in Melbourne Australia employs 32000 people and delivers its lifesaving therapies to people in more than 100 countries.We want CSL to reflect the world around usAt CSL Inclusion and Belonging is at the core of our mission and who we are.
